A rocket is fired upwards from earth’s surface such that it creates an acceleration of \(20 \mathrm{~ms}^{-2}\). If after 5 sec, its engine is switched off then the maximum height reached by rocket from earth’s surface is: [assume acceleration due to gravity (\(g=10 \mathrm{~ms}^{-2}\)) remains constant]
- 250m
- 500m
- 750m
- 1000m
Answer
(C) 750m
